About

Xiangling Fu is a scholar working on Artificial Intelligence, Information Systems and Computer Vision and Pattern Recognition. According to data from OpenAlex, Xiangling Fu has authored 57 papers receiving a total of 491 indexed citations (citations by other indexed papers that have themselves been cited), including 23 papers in Artificial Intelligence, 14 papers in Information Systems and 7 papers in Computer Vision and Pattern Recognition. Recurrent topics in Xiangling Fu's work include Sentiment Analysis and Opinion Mining (8 papers), Biomedical Text Mining and Ontologies (5 papers) and Orthodontics and Dentofacial Orthopedics (5 papers). Xiangling Fu is often cited by papers focused on Sentiment Analysis and Opinion Mining (8 papers), Biomedical Text Mining and Ontologies (5 papers) and Orthodontics and Dentofacial Orthopedics (5 papers). Xiangling Fu collaborates with scholars based in China, United States and United Kingdom. Xiangling Fu's co-authors include Zaoli Yang, Yue Gao, Xindong Peng, Ji Wu, Jiayin Qi, Jinpeng Chen, Shaohui Liu, Nanfang Xu, Shuai Zhang and Yijiao Zhao and has published in prestigious journals such as SHILAP Revista de lepidopterología, Scientific Reports and IEEE Access.
